The best metal snips are versatile cutting tools designed to easily slice through various types of metal, making them indispensable for both DIY enthusiasts and professional tradespeople. These precision instruments are engineered with sharp, hardened steel blades that can cut straight or make intricate curves, depending on the type of snip. Main functions include cutting light to medium gauge metals like sheet metal, aluminum, or even plastic. Technological features often include ergonomic handles for comfort and reduced hand fatigue, as well as a lever action that amplifies hand strength for effortless cutting. These metal snips are ideal for a range of applications such as roofing, hvac, electrical work, and automotive repairs.

Using the best metal snips offers several advantages that enhance efficiency and convenience. First, their sharp blades ensure clean cuts with minimal distortion, saving time on post-cut finishing. Second, the ergonomic design reduces strain during prolonged use, making them suitable for all-day projects. Third, their ability to cut through different materials and shapes adds to their versatility, eliminating the need for multiple tools. Finally, metal snips are durable and reliable, lasting through numerous projects without losing their edge. These benefits translate to less time spent on tasks and a higher quality of work, which is why they are a practical investment for any workshop.

Precision Cutting

The best metal snips are renowned for their precision cutting ability, which allows users to make intricate and detailed cuts with ease. The sharpness and strength of the blades ensure that metal is cut cleanly without leaving behind jagged edges that require additional filing or sanding. This precision is not just a matter of aesthetic appeal; it is critical in many applications where the integrity of the cut directly impacts the fit and function of the materials being used, thus saving on materials and reducing waste.
